The Showgrounds Outdoor Museum is the first facility of its kind provided by an Irish football club.

It was developed by the Sligo Rovers Heritage Group.

It offers a unique, accessible overview of the fascinating history of Sligo Rovers.

The museum consists of 100 panels erected at various locations throughout the ground, featuring legendary players, managers, club volunteers and famous supporters.

Given the important role played by the club in the community, it also represents a social history of Sligo over the last 90+ years.

The club’s original proposal to promote open access to the museum in recent months had to be revisited in light of public health guidelines, but as an outdoor facility, it will represent a safe and secure setting for visitors when restrictions are eased.

The aim in developing the museum is to demonstrate the diverse and inclusive history of Sligo Rovers.
